Grants paid by The Morton K and Jane Blaustein Foundation Inc, tax year 2020
EIN 52-1607300 · Baltimore, MD · Form 990-PF, Part XV
In tax year 2020, The Morton K and Jane Blaustein Foundation Inc (EIN 52-1607300) reported 85 grants paid totaling $6,454,049. D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
